What is the momentum of a 50-kilogram ice  skater gliding across the ice at a speed of 2 m/s?

\large\boxed{P = 100 kgm/s}

To calculate momentum, we use the formula:

P = m · v, where:

P = momentum (kgm/s)

m = mass (kg)

v = velocity (m/s)

Plug in the given values:

P = 50 · 2

P = 100 kgm/s.
